Welcome to Rogue, the classic dungeon crawling game that started it all! First released in 1980 for Unix systems, Rogue revolutionized computer gaming and gave birth to an entire genre: the roguelike.
Rogue is a dungeon crawling adventure game where you, the adventurer, must navigate a dangerous dungeon, fight monsters, collect treasure, and ultimately retrieve the Amulet of Yendor. The game features:
